Summary:
The proposal coordinator is a support role and a critical member of our 20-person sales team. This position works closely with their assigned project, identifies its details, contributes data/statistics, and gathers information relating to each project scope. Core to this role is to draft initial proposal responses carefully and with compliance to the RFP; this draft is then sent to a writer for customized writing. This process requires skill and focus on reading comprehension, proofreading, and document formatting.
The proposal coordinator is responsible for the compliance of our documents; this position is responsible for completing business forms and obtaining legal documents, coordinating with our legal and risk teams regularly.
Serving as the bookends to the process, the proposal coordinator is also responsible for supporting the production process (collating, binding, hold punching, etc.) of substantially large documents
It is expected that the proposal coordinator follows all stated SOPs, RFP requirements, and MV Style guides.
Job Responsibilities
Candidates must understand how to use MS Word styles, basic formulas in Excel; create and compile PDFs; navigate and use Salesforce; Experience in MS Project is preferred.
Participates in all strategy calls
Researches each client, the service for each proposal
Responsible for the accuracy and completion of all forms for each bid response. Must be able to fill out all forms in Adobe, redact proposals, forms, etc.
Forms must be complete and follow all proper signatures, seal, and notarize requirements as noted in each RFP
Gathers all necessary documents, data, statistics, attachments, and other materials needed to produce compliant proposals. Must be able to interface with various other departments and suppliers
Responsible for the oversight of the physical collation, packing, and shipping of proposal documents.
Reads/reviews RFPs and all associated attachments and addenda
Reads and understands all DBE (Disadvantaged Business Enterprises) requirements for each bid
Requests bank letters, bonds, business licenses, tax implications, insurance, and contract exceptions (legal and risk)
Creates proposal drafts using boilerplate text and customizes proposal drafts to meet the RFP and project strategy (i.e., PM cycles, training requirements, management team names, job positions/titles based on RFP requirements, etc.)
Coordinates with legal and risk teams for obtaining document exceptions and forms compliance.
Writes formal questions related to RFP requirements
Updates Salesforce, Microsoft Team sites as needed
Updates all bid sites/uploads/passwords and scanning sites for opportunities
Administrative assistance for the production team
